Rumson Garden Club Hosts Talk on Hydrangeas

 

As the Spring growing season gets underway, come and learn about the finer points of planting, raising and maintaining healthy hydrangeas. On Tuesday, April 17th, at 11 am, the Rumson Garden Club will host a lecture on hydrangeas by Bruce Crawford, director of Rutgers Gardens.  At Rutgers Gardens, Mr. Crawford oversees a large and varied collection of these flowering scrubs. The talk, which will focus on different varieties of hydrangeas as well as the art of selecting, pruning, and fertilizing these beautiful flowering plants, will take place at Rumson Country Club. This event is free-of-charge.
